Oregon Grape (Mahonia aquifolium)

The state flower of Oregon, the Oregon Grape shares similar leaves to Holly and is native to north west America.

A strong, low-growing, spreading evergreen shrub that turns purplish in the winter and has glossy, slightly spiky green leaves. Black berries follow the appearance of large clusters of yellow blooms in the spring.

    Oregon Grape is a hardy evergreen shrub native to the Pacific Northwest. With its striking appearance and numerous uses, this plant is a great addition to any garden

    Oregon Grape boasts glossy, holly-like leaves that transition from deep green to purplish-red in the fall, providing year-round visual interest. In early spring, it produces clusters of bright yellow flowers that are both eye-catching and fragrant.  Following its vibrant blooms, the plant yields dark blue berries that ripen in late summer. These berries are not only decorative but also edible, often used in jams, jellies, and wines.  Alongside its lovely appearance, Oregon Grape attracts pollinators like bees and butterflies with its flowers, while birds and small mammals enjoy the berries. It's an excellent choice for creating a wildlife-friendly garden.

    Tree Attributes 

    • Typically grows 3-6 feet tall and wide, making it suitable for hedges, borders, or as a standalone specimen.
    • Prefers well-drained soil but is adaptable to different soil types.
    • Moderate watering needs; drought-tolerant once established.
    • Thrives in full sun to partial shade.
    • Minimal pruning required; prune to shape after flowering if necessary.
    • Known for its resilience, Oregon Grape thrives in various soil types and conditions, from full sun to partial shade. It's drought-tolerant once established, making it a perfect choice for low-water landscapes.
